Transaction 7614a8e45877b8ff95f65ad746cf077a094306de01bc27a0189c53155aa4cdc9

2 Input
2 Outputs
  • 7614a8e45877b8ff95f65ad746cf077a094306de01bc27a0189c53155aa4cdc9:0
  • value  39500000
    address  16uyWfpzQxemeqfEP77g72S2L9wveaHGPC
  • 7614a8e45877b8ff95f65ad746cf077a094306de01bc27a0189c53155aa4cdc9:1
  • value  24507489
    address  1CTQ2TU1gsNd49yMKjywGPUDofs8juDYu7